The MEMS microphones industry is witnessing strong growth as demand for compact, high-performance, and energy-efficient audio components continues to rise across smartphones, wearables, consumer electronics, automotive systems, and smart home devices. MEMS (Micro-Electro-Mechanical Systems) microphones are advanced miniature microphones widely used for voice recognition, noise cancellation, audio recording, and communication applications.
The increasing adoption of voice-enabled technologies, artificial intelligence, and smart connected devices is significantly driving demand for MEMS microphones globally. Manufacturers are increasingly focusing on miniaturization, improved sound quality, low power consumption, and advanced noise reduction capabilities to meet evolving consumer and industrial requirements.
The global MEMS Microphones Market was valued at US$ 2.46 billion in 2025 and is projected to reach US$ 3.95 billion by 2034, registering a CAGR of 5.41% during the forecast period 2026–2034. Market growth is primarily driven by increasing smartphone penetration, rising adoption of smart consumer electronics, and growing implementation of voice recognition technologies across multiple industries.
MEMS microphones are increasingly being integrated into smartphones, tablets, wireless earbuds, smart speakers, automotive infotainment systems, and wearable devices due to their compact design, superior acoustic performance, and reliability. Advancements in AI-enabled voice processing and IoT-connected smart devices are further supporting market expansion worldwide.

The MEMS Microphones Market is experiencing steady growth due to increasing global demand for compact and intelligent audio sensing technologies. Smartphones remain one of the largest application segments for MEMS microphones as manufacturers continue integrating multiple microphones into devices to improve voice quality, noise cancellation, and audio performance.
The rapid growth of smart home devices and voice-controlled consumer electronics is significantly contributing to market expansion. Smart speakers, virtual assistants, and connected home systems increasingly rely on advanced MEMS microphones for accurate voice detection and seamless user interaction.
Wireless earbuds and wearable devices are also emerging as major growth areas for MEMS microphone manufacturers. Consumers increasingly prefer compact audio devices equipped with advanced voice communication, active noise cancellation, and immersive sound technologies, driving demand for high-performance microphones.
The automotive sector is another key contributor to market growth. Modern vehicles are increasingly integrating MEMS microphones into infotainment systems, voice-controlled navigation, hands-free communication, and advanced driver assistance systems to improve safety and user convenience.
Technological advancements in artificial intelligence, machine learning, voice biometrics, and IoT connectivity are further transforming the MEMS microphone industry. Manufacturers are focusing on developing ultra-small, energy-efficient, and high-sensitivity microphones capable of supporting advanced voice processing applications.

Asia-Pacific dominates the MEMS Microphones Market due to strong consumer electronics manufacturing capabilities, increasing smartphone production, and rapid adoption of smart connected devices across China, Japan, South Korea, and India.
North America is witnessing strong market growth driven by rising adoption of smart home technologies, increasing demand for voice-enabled devices, and growing investments in AI-powered consumer electronics.
Europe holds a significant market share due to increasing automotive electronics adoption, expanding smart device penetration, and growing focus on advanced communication technologies.
Latin America, the Middle East, and Africa are gradually increasing adoption of MEMS microphone technologies due to expanding smartphone penetration and rising consumer demand for connected electronics devices.
